SPEC. 02
Papilio aegeus
Orchard Swallowtail wing scale
Magnification: 120×
Location: Sydney backyard
Butterfly wings aren’t painted. They’re tiled. Thousands of scales the size of dust, each one a specific colour, arranged like a mosaic.
